How to enable 2FA on Sendcloud

Sendcloud supports app-based two-factor authentication (2FA). Turning it on adds a second layer of protection, so a stolen password alone can't unlock your Sendcloud account.

Step-by-step setup

  1. 1

    Sign in to Sendcloud and open your Sendcloud account security settings.

  2. 2

    Turn on two-factor authentication and choose the authenticator-app option.

    Look for "Authenticator app", "Authentication app", or "TOTP" rather than SMS.

  3. 3

    Scan the QR code with MS Authenticator App.

    Open MS Authenticator App, tap add, and point your camera at the QR code Sendcloud displays. Can't scan? Enter the setup key manually instead.

  4. 4

    Enter the 6-digit code to confirm.

    Type the code MS Authenticator App generates to verify and link your Sendcloud account.

  5. 5

    Save your backup codes.

    Store the recovery codes Sendcloud gives you somewhere safe — you'll need them if you lose your phone.

Frequently asked questions

Does Sendcloud work with authenticator apps like MS Authenticator App?
Yes. Sendcloud supports TOTP authenticator apps, so you can generate its two-factor codes in MS Authenticator App.
Is Sendcloud two-factor authentication free?
Yes. Enabling authenticator-app 2FA on Sendcloud is free — you only need the free MS Authenticator App.
What if I lose access to my Sendcloud 2FA codes?
Use the backup or recovery codes you saved during setup. If you didn't save them, contact Sendcloud support to regain access, then re-add the account to MS Authenticator App.
